1. Getting Started – Registration and Account Creation
Before you ever see the Neds login screen you need a proper account. The registration form asks for your name, date of birth, email and a strong password. Australian players must also confirm they are over 18 and provide a residential address – this is part of the mandatory KYC (Know Your Customer) process that protects both you and the operator.
Once you submit the form, Neds will send a verification email. Click the link inside to activate the account, then you’ll be ready to set up your first deposit. If you plan to use a bonus, make sure the promo code is entered before you finish registration – otherwise you might miss out on the welcome offer.
2. Step‑by‑Step Neds Login Guide
The actual login is simple but there are a few details that can trip up beginners. Open the Neds homepage, locate the “Log In” button at the top right and click it. You’ll be presented with two fields: “Username or Email” and “Password”.
Enter the exact email address you used during registration, then type your password exactly as you set it – passwords are case‑sensitive. Tick the “Remember me” box only on personal devices; on public computers it’s safer to leave it unchecked.

4. Common Login Problems and How to Fix Them
Forgot your password? Use the “Forgot password?” link on the login page. Neds will email a reset link – click it within 24 hours or the link expires. If you never receive the email, check your spam folder or add no-reply@neds-sport-au.com to your contacts.
Another frequent snag is a locked account after multiple failed attempts. In that case you’ll need to contact support (see section 7) and verify your identity. Keeping a record of your username and using a password manager can prevent these headaches.

6. Security, Verification and Responsible Gambling
After you successfully log in, Neds may prompt you to complete verification steps. Typical documents include a government‑issued ID, a utility bill and a proof of payment method. This KYC check is required before you can withdraw any winnings, and it usually takes 24‑48 hours.
Security doesn’t stop at verification. Neds uses SSL encryption, two‑factor authentication and regular fraud monitoring. If you ever suspect unauthorised activity, change your password immediately and reach out to the support team.
